You might have to produce regularly scheduled reports or submit one randomly in response to a supervisor or client request. They can use the report to track your progress, review actions you performed or understand the different phases of a project. You might have to show a project progress report to a supervisor, client, team or company. What is a project progress report?Ī project progress report is a communication tool that summarizes your up-to-date efforts toward the completion of a task. Project progress reports provide important updates about a project so that managers, clients and project stakeholders can help understand its status and guarantee its successful completion. Effective reporting practices can help businesses and individuals measure progress, encourage productivity and learn valuable information about their processes.
